Yasmine Pahlavi

Summary

Yasmine Pahlavi is a human[1]. Born in Tehran[2], she… she was born on July 26, 1968[3]. She worked as a lawyer[4] and activist[5]. She ranks in the top 0.68% of human entities by monthly Wikipedia readership (622 views/month, #6,760 of 1,000,298).[6]

Origins and Family

Yasmine Pahlavi was born in Tehran[2]. She was born on July 26, 1968[3].

Education

Educated at George Washington University[13], a private university[32], in United States[33], founded in 1821[34]; Notre Dame High School[14], a high school[35], in United States[36], founded in 1851[37]; and Community School, Tehran[15], a school[38], in Iran[39], founded in 1830[40].

Career and Affiliations

Recorded occupations include lawyer[4] and activist[5].

Personal Life

Yasmine Pahlavi was married to Reza Pahlavi[7]. Children include Noor Pahlavi[8], a model[41], b. 1992[42], of United States[43]; Iman Pahlavi[9], a socialite[44], b. 1993[45], of United States[46]; and Farah M. Pahlavi[10], a socialite[47], b. 2004[48], of United States[49]. Her religion is recorded as Shia Islam[16].
